OverviewOn July 27, 2026, JetBrains published a security advisory for CVE-2026-63077, a critical unsafe deserialization vulnerability affecting JetBrains TeamCity. An attacker who can reach a TeamCity server over HTTP or HTTPS can exploit the agent polling protocol without credentials and execute operating system commands with the privileges of the TeamCity server process.JetBrains reported no known active exploitation when it disclosed the vulnerability. A vulnerability in the web-based management interface of Cisco IOS XE Software could allow an authenticated, remote attacker with low privileges to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. This vulnerability is due to insufficient error handling in the web-based management interface.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by authenticating with a malformed certificate. A vulnerability in the web-based management interface of Cisco Integrated Management Controller (IMC) could allow an authenticated, remote attacker to conduct a cross-site scripting (XSS) attack against a user of the interface. This vulnerability is due to insufficient validation of user input.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by persuading a user of an affected interface to click a crafted link. A vulnerability in the logging subsystem of Cisco RoomOS could allow an authenticated, local attacker with low privileges to access sensitive information. This vulnerability is due to the logging of sensitive information.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by enabling a specific logging level and then collecting the system logs. A vulnerability in the Blocks Extensible Exchange Protocol (BEEP) feature of Cisco IOS XE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. This vulnerability is due to improper handling when parsing a specific BEEP SOAP request.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by sending a specific BEEP SOAP request to an affected device. A vulnerability in the Simple Network Management Protocol (SNMP) subsystem of Cisco IOS XE Software could allow an authenticated, remote attacker to cause an affected device to reload, resulting in a denial of service (DoS) condition. This vulnerability is due to improper error handling when parsing SNMP requests. This vulnerability affects all versions of SNMP — Versions 1, 2c, and 3. A vulnerability in the Extensible Messaging Client Protocol (XMCP), also referred to as the External Client protocol, of Cisco IOS Software and Cisco IOS XE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. This vulnerability is due to improper handling of malformed XMCP packets.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by sending a malformed XMCP packet to an affected device. A vulnerability in the network driver of Cisco Terminal Service (TS) Agent could allow an authenticated, remote attacker to bypass firewall rules that are associated with the account of the attacker. This vulnerability is due to an incorrect mapping of network connections to user accounts. An attacker with at least user-level credentials could exploit this vulnerability by sending crafted network traffic to an affected device. OverviewOn July 29, 2026, the Ruby on Rails project published a security advisory for CVE-2026-66066, an arbitrary file read in Active Storage applications that use the Vips image processor with untrusted uploads. The affected Active Storage ranges are < 7.2.3.2, >= 8.0, < 8.0.5.1, and >= 8.1, < 8.1.3.1. OverviewOn July 29, 2026, the Ruby on Rails project published a security advisory for CVE-2026-66066, a critical vulnerability affecting Active Storage image processing when used in conjunction with the libvips image processing library. The vulnerability has a CVSSv4 score of 9.5 and is classified as Initialization of a Resource with an Insecure Default (CWE-1188). OverviewOn July 29, 2026, Broadcom published security advisory VMSA-2026-0006 addressing multiple vulnerabilities in several VMWare products. Included in the advisory are two critical remotely exploitable vulnerabilities affecting VMware vCenter Server: CVE-2026-59309 and CVE-2026-59310.
